
zteOnu中兴光猫命令行管理工具实战指南【免费下载链接】zteOnu项目地址: https://gitcode.com/gh_mirrors/zt/zteOnu工厂模式激活实战指南问题场景网络管理员在进行中兴光猫高级配置时常受限于普通用户权限无法修改关键参数传统Web界面隐藏了大量高级配置选项导致无法进行深度网络优化和故障排查。技术原理zteOnu工具的工厂模式激活功能通过[app/factory/factory.go]模块实现了三层权限校验机制。该模块采用加密认证协议与光猫建立安全通信通道首先验证设备型号兼容性然后通过特定算法生成临时访问令牌最终完成权限提升流程使管理员能够访问光猫的完整配置空间。这一过程类似于在封闭的房间外使用特制钥匙不仅打开了大门还获取了房间内所有抽屉的访问权限。适用场景网络运维人员需要对光猫进行端口转发、VLAN配置等高级网络设置ISP技术支持快速诊断和解决用户网络连接问题企业IT管理员定制光猫配置以适应企业网络架构需求操作验证执行命令zteonu -u telecomadmin -p nE7jA%5m --factory 192.168.1.254参数说明参数作用默认值-u指定管理员用户名admin-p指定管理员密码admin--factory激活工厂模式无192.168.1.254光猫IP地址无预期结果终端显示Factory mode activated successfully表示已进入工厂模式可进行高级配置操作。⚠️注意事项激活工厂模式可能导致部分运营商配置丢失操作前建议备份当前配置不同地区的光猫固件可能对工厂模式有不同限制部分运营商定制版本可能无法激活激活后请及时修改默认管理员密码建议使用包含大小写字母、数字和特殊符号的强密码技术小贴士若忘记光猫IP地址可通过查看本地网络网关地址获取通常光猫默认IP为192.168.1.1或192.168.1.254。企业级应用建议小型企业单台光猫可直接使用默认参数激活建议激活后立即修改管理密码中型企业建议建立光猫配置模板通过脚本批量激活和配置多台设备大型企业应建立光猫管理台账记录每台设备的激活状态和配置变更历史故障排除流程开始 │ ├─输入命令后无响应 │ ├─检查网络连接 │ ├─确认光猫IP地址正确 │ └─检查防火墙设置 │ ├─提示Authentication failed │ ├─验证用户名密码组合 │ ├─尝试默认账户(telecomadmin/nE7jA%5m) │ └─检查光猫是否启用防暴力破解 │ └─提示Unsupported device ├─确认设备型号在兼容列表中 ├─检查固件版本是否支持 └─尝试更新工具到最新版本 结束Telnet服务开启进阶技巧问题场景技术人员需要通过Telnet协议对光猫进行深度调试和故障排查但中兴光猫默认关闭Telnet服务且Web管理界面中没有提供开启选项导致无法进行高级诊断和配置。技术原理zteOnu的Telnet激活功能通过[app/telnet/telnet.go]模块实现。该模块向光猫发送特定的配置指令修改系统启动脚本将Telnet服务设置为开机自启并配置防火墙规则开放指定端口。这相当于在光猫上安装了一个专用的后门通道允许管理员直接访问设备的命令行界面。适用场景网络工程师进行光猫底层配置和故障诊断系统集成商批量配置多台光猫设备技术支持人员远程协助用户解决复杂网络问题操作验证执行命令zteonu -u admin -p NewPass123! --enable-telnet -tport 2323 192.168.1.1参数说明参数作用默认值-u指定管理员用户名admin-p指定管理员密码admin--enable-telnet开启Telnet服务无-tport指定Telnet服务端口23192.168.1.1光猫IP地址无预期结果命令执行后显示Telnet service enabled on port 2323此时可使用Telnet客户端连接设备默认登录凭据为(root/Zte521)。⚠️注意事项开启Telnet服务后建议将端口修改为非默认值如2323以提高安全性调试完成后应使用--disable-telnet参数关闭服务zteonu --disable-telnet 192.168.1.1考虑使用SSH替代Telnet进行远程管理提供更安全的加密通信在企业环境中建议仅在维护窗口期开启Telnet服务并限制访问IP技术小贴士使用Telnet连接后可通过sysinfo命令查看光猫详细系统信息cfgbackup命令备份当前配置。光猫管理协议解析中兴光猫采用自定义的管理协议基于HTTP和私有二进制协议的混合架构。zteOnu工具通过模拟光猫Web管理界面的认证流程获取会话令牌后发送特定格式的配置指令。Telnet服务的开启实际上是通过修改光猫的/etc/inittab文件和防火墙规则实现的这需要管理员级别的权限才能完成。跨型号设备兼容性列表光猫型号Telnet功能支持特殊说明F601完全支持默认端口23F612完全支持需要固件版本V5.2以上F620部分支持部分版本需要额外参数F660完全支持需使用--legacy参数F677完全支持默认端口不可修改F460有限支持仅部分固件版本可用企业级应用建议安全加固在开启Telnet服务的同时配置IP访问控制列表只允许特定管理IP访问自动化运维结合Expect脚本实现Telnet命令的自动化执行批量配置多台设备审计跟踪开启Telnet操作日志记录定期审计敏感操作网络参数定制实战指南问题场景企业网络环境中默认的光猫管理端口和认证方式可能与内部安全策略冲突需要修改管理端口、增强认证机制同时可能需要定制网络参数以适应企业特定的网络架构。技术原理zteOnu的参数配置功能通过[cmd/root.go]中定义的命令行参数解析器实现支持多种参数组合使用。该模块将用户输入的参数转换为光猫可识别的配置指令通过加密通道发送到设备并应用更改。这类似于给光猫更换了新的门禁系统不仅改变了入口位置还更换了钥匙。适用场景企业网络管理员定制光猫配置以符合企业安全规范网络安全工程师强化光猫安全防护措施系统集成商为不同客户环境定制光猫参数操作验证执行命令zteonu -u admin -p S3cur3Pssw0rd --tport 8080 --webport 8443 192.168.2.1参数说明参数作用默认值-u指定管理员用户名admin-p指定管理员密码admin--tport设置Telnet服务端口23--webport设置Web管理端口80192.168.2.1光猫IP地址无预期结果系统提示Configuration updated successfully此时光猫管理端口已变更为8443Telnet端口变更为8080认证密码更新为S3cur3Pssw0rd。⚠️注意事项修改管理端口后后续所有命令都需要指定新端口或使用--webport参数密码复杂度建议达到至少8位包含大小写字母、数字和特殊符号修改IP地址前确保新地址与当前网络环境兼容避免网络失联关键参数修改前建议备份当前配置以便出现问题时恢复技术小贴士可使用zteonu --show-config 192.168.2.1命令查看当前光猫配置参数确认修改是否生效。企业级应用建议大型企业实施分级管理策略为不同部门设置不同的管理权限和访问控制分支机构采用统一的光猫配置模板确保全网设备配置一致性安全敏感环境定期自动轮换管理员密码结合双因素认证机制故障排除流程开始 │ ├─修改后无法访问光猫 │ ├─检查网络连接和IP设置 │ ├─尝试通过默认IP访问 │ ├─重置光猫到出厂设置 │ └─使用恢复模式恢复配置 │ ├─密码修改后忘记 ├─尝试使用默认密码登录 ├─通过Telnet重置密码 └─恢复出厂设置 结束系统恢复机制进阶技巧问题场景光猫配置错误或病毒感染可能导致网络异常需要恢复出厂设置。但简单的恢复会清除所有配置包括ISP提供的网络接入参数导致需要联系运营商重新配置这对企业网络来说可能意味着长时间的服务中断。技术原理zteOnu的安全重置功能通过[app/factory/factory.go]中的选择性重置流程实现。该模块能够识别并保留关键网络参数如PPPoE账号、VLAN配置等同时清除用户自定义设置和可能的恶意配置。这类似于格式化电脑时选择保留用户文件选项既清除了系统问题又保留了重要数据。适用场景网络维护人员解决配置错误导致的网络问题安全工程师清除可能的恶意配置或后门技术支持人员快速恢复用户网络功能操作验证执行命令zteonu -u telecomadmin -p nE7jA%5m --safe-reset 192.168.1.1参数说明参数作用默认值-u指定管理员用户名admin-p指定管理员密码admin--safe-reset执行安全重置无192.168.1.1光猫IP地址无预期结果终端显示重置进度提示Resetting user configurations [100%]完成后设备将保留基本网络配置清除用户自定义设置。⚠️注意事项安全重置前建议手动备份关键配置以防意外丢失部分运营商定制光猫可能不支持安全重置会执行完全恢复重置后需要重新配置管理密码和安全设置重置过程中不要断开光猫电源以免造成固件损坏技术小贴士使用zteonu --backup-config 192.168.1.1 backup.cfg命令可手动备份配置以便重置后选择性恢复。企业级应用建议定期维护制定定期安全重置计划清除累积的配置垃圾故障恢复建立配置备份和恢复机制缩短故障恢复时间批量管理对多台设备实施统一的重置和配置策略确保环境一致性工具获取与安装源码编译git clone https://gitcode.com/gh_mirrors/zt/zteOnu cd zteOnu go build -o zteonu main.go chmod x zteonu sudo cp zteonu /usr/local/bin/验证安装zteonu --version预期输出显示当前工具版本信息如zteOnu v1.2.0常见问题解决连接超时问题现象执行命令后提示Connection timeout解决步骤确认光猫IP地址是否正确尝试192.168.1.1或192.168.1.254检查设备与光猫是否在同一局域网尝试ping光猫IP暂时关闭本地防火墙或添加端口例外规则确认光猫Web管理界面是否可以正常访问认证失败问题现象提示Authentication failed解决步骤确认使用的管理员账户密码组合是否正确尝试常见默认账户组合admin/admintelecomadmin/nE7jA%5muser/user检查光猫是否启用了防暴力破解功能如有需等待15分钟后重试尝试通过硬件重置按钮恢复光猫默认设置Telnet连接被拒绝现象Telnet连接提示Connection refused解决步骤确认已使用--enable-telnet参数成功开启服务使用zteonu --status 192.168.1.1命令检查Telnet服务状态确认指定端口是否被防火墙阻止尝试更换其他端口重启光猫后重新执行开启命令【免费下载链接】zteOnu项目地址: https://gitcode.com/gh_mirrors/zt/zteOnu创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考